Geoffo66 created the topic: Part 5 practise exam 1 Q42

Juat working my way through these questions and your answer for the above Q is (C) 50nm. (Distance from land for an VFR passenger carrying charter flight. I think it should be (b)25nm...ref AIP 1.1-100 62.1.

Am I missing somthing? FYI my book is Issue 11.

bobtait replied the topic: Re: Part 5 practise exam 1 Q42

You must not be more than 25nm from a landmass suitable for a forced landing. Therefore if two such landmasses were separated by 50nm of open water, you could fly between them because when you were 25nm from the departure landmass, you would also be 25nm from the destination landmass.
